Output c65ebbd9e5133e1683c9407d6e7f4f7f00a172b09646b0fcb5e126e71422dc45:6

value
16440409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c588f804f4c9585d2aba20f1119aaf9455437e5 OP_EQUAL
address
38ehNRBxEDqrZ681BcdgPz9VuMuBwcKCtb
transaction
c65ebbd9e5133e1683c9407d6e7f4f7f00a172b09646b0fcb5e126e71422dc45
confirmations
427014
spent
true